Like any other state, Michigan requires that each owner and driver of an automobile must carry the proper liability coverage and it must be maintained at all times while their vehicle is being operated.
Minimum Liability:
Michigan auto insurance laws require No-fault insurance and it is against state law to operate a car without no-fault insurance. The minimum limits of a satisfactory policy issued has three parts:
Minimum BI/PD coverage limits for the state of Michigan
Up to $20,000 for a person who is injured or killed in an accident. Up to $40,000 for more than one person are hurt or killed. Up to $10,000 for property damage.
These limits are often described as 20/40/10.
However, in case of legal proceedings, courts sometimes award more than these minimum limit amounts. In such case, the insured would be responsible for paying the amount not covered by the limit on the policy. To protect themselves against these situations, consumers should compare additional coverage in order to ensure that they have adequate protection. If within a person’s budget, they can choose higher limits to protect against incurring financial hardship in the event that they are involved in a collision in which they are found to be at fault and their policy’s payout has been exhausted.
Obtaining and comparing auto insurance quotes for higher amounts of liability may surprise many, as they may find that the difference of being covered more extensively may not be as expensive as they thought. Similarly, there are some optional insurance coverages one may wish to consider. These optional coverages are not mandatory but can prove to be quite beneficial. Such options include collision and comprehensive coverage, which unlike basic liability, will compensate the insured if they suffers a loss and not just the other party.

To further complicate matters, even if a loss is covered, the policy most likely includes a deductible as well as coverage limits. Depending on the nature of the loss, multiple insurance companies may be involved. For example, if a storm strikes and you have both wind and flood damage, you may have to file a claim with your homeowners insurance for the wind damage and another with the national flood insurance program (if you have flood insurance) for the water damage.
Depending on where you live, your deductible may be higher under certain circumstances. For example, in Florida, your deductible for hurricane damage is much higher than if your home was burglarized. So, will your insurance company pay or won’t they? Look at it this way, insurance companies DON’T want to pay. They are in business to generate profits and will need to be convinced BY YOU that the claim should be paid. The burden of proof lies on you, the homeowner. This means that you will need to prove your case and do it well. The better prepared and more organized you are, the better.
Start with documentation. You may need to take dozens of photos and provide your insurance agent with detailed estimates to counter against the insurance company’s original settlement offer. You may need to demand to see how the agent depreciated your property and negotiate a more reasonable method. While your homeowner’s insurance policy is a contract, the claims process does provide room for negotiations with auto insurance company (more information on best negotiation tactics in How to Contact with Auto Insurance Company? article).
Your best bet is to be prepared for a fight. Your tools in this battle include a detailed home inventory, digital photos and video documenting the damage, estimates from local contractors, and a willingness to demand a better offer. You don’t have to do this alone. In fact, many contractors are willing to be present during the insurance adjuster’s visit to help point out damage that the adjuster might have otherwise ignored. In addition, public insurance adjusters act as advocates for the homeowner and work on your behalf to negotiate a higher settlement offer.
Arm yourself with knowledge, documentation, and real-world estimates while also considering professional representation and you’ll be better equipped to answer the question, “Will they pay for it?”

Do You Need Car Rental Insurance with Women’s Car Insurance?
Filed Under Insurance | Comments Off
Even if you own your own car, rental services are sometimes essential for given situations. You might be going on holiday or taking a big trip which your normal run-around vehicle just couldn’t handle. Whatever the situation, if you are offered insurance on your car rental, just take a moment before signing on the dotted line, you may already be covered with your women’s car insurance.
Duplicate Insurance
A lot of women’s car insurance companies are very comprehensive and therefore if you are renting a car for hire the insurance may already have you covered. Buying duplicate insurance is expensive and totally unnecessary, particularly if you are insured with a women’s car insurance specialist which is likely to give you better cover than the standard policy offered by the car hire company.
This is particularly useful if you want to save money whilst abroad on holiday but it is always worth checking before you go away how comprehensive your cover is. Not all women’s car insurance is valid for rental cars outside of the EU for example, so if you are travelling further abroad make sure you check your policy.
Credit Card Insurance
Even if you don’t own a car but do need to hire a rental for a couple of days, there are other avenues outside of personal women’s car insurance that can help you avoid paying a premium price with the rental company. If you have a credit card then somewhere in the small print there’s probably a bonus about being covered for car insurance.
Different credit card companies have different regulations, some offer the service for free and others charge a small surcharge for the privilege. It’s possible that you have been paying for the bonus without taking advantage of it, so now is the time to check with your bank. Unlike being covered by a fully fledged women’s car insurance policy however, your credit card is only likely to cover you for a small basic model, so if you’re going to hire a smarter car, you will need to buy separate insurance.
Car Repairs
If your car is in the garage for a lengthy repair, then car hire is a necessary alternative for your travel arrangements. A number of women’s car insurance policies will pick up the tab not only for you to be insured on the rental car but to rent the car outright whilst your vehicle is being repaired. Don’t pay through the nose whilst your car is being patched up, check with your insurance company to see if your car rental is complimentary.

Classic Car Insurance
Filed Under Insurance | Comments Off
Car insurance is an incredibly important thing to have. Everybody that has a car needs it no matter what. Those who own classic or vintage cars also need car insurance. Insurance for classic cars is much different than insurance for a regular everyday car. It must be specialty insurance that is designed just for classic cars. If you own a collectible car, you do not want to make the mistake of leaving it uninsured. If anything were to happen to it, you would have to pay for all damages and that would be quite expensive. Take the steps necessary to insuring your classic car before anything happens to it. You will be glad that you did.
Many aspects must be taken into consideration in order to determine if your car is a classic. You will want to call insurance companies experienced with dealing with classic cars in order to get an educated answer. Sometimes the age of the car is a factor but at the same time having an old car does not always make it a classic. It can be a very complicated situation so always talk to a professional. Call more than one insurance company if you prefer. You do not have to settle for the first response you receive.
Specialty insurance for classic cars often comes with plenty of restrictions to follow. Because the insurance is only for specialty reasons, often limits are placed on the use of the car. For example, most classic cars are only allowed to be driven a certain distance. Some policies may even require that you keep it in the garage at all times. This is another reason why you may want to shop around between insurance companies. You will want to find one that suits your needs and has restrictions that you are willing to live with.
Always be honest about all of your intentions when taking out car insurance of any kind. If you plan to bring the car to custom auto shows for special events, make sure to tell your insurance broker about that. They want to protect your car just as much as you do, so do not leave anything out. If you keep the car off the road as much as possible, your insurance rates will be much cheaper. If you were to ever use your classic car to drive daily, you would have to switch the insurance over to a regular policy.
When insuring a classic, many people choose to decide on an Agreed value. This means that if something were to happen to the car, you would receive the amount agreed on to replace it. Of course, you need to know how much your car is actually worth so always have it appraised. You need to set an accurate value for the car. Always make sure to store your classic car safely. Keep it locked up tight and always keep it highly maintained in order to retain the value. Insuring your classic car is just one step in taking care of it. It is up to you to retain the value and take care of your car by making sure everything is properly in place.

About Declarations Pages in Auto Insurance
Filed Under Insurance | Comments Off
To break the declarations page down further, we’ll discuss each aspect presented on the page, and this is done in no particular order, meaning your declarations page may or may not have the same information in the same order listed here. First we’ll mention the auto insurance company’s information on the page. The declarations page will have the name of the insurance company, as well as their contact information including a phone number and address. If you need to contact the company, the information is readily available here and also on the insurance card that you should have somewhere in your car in case it is immediately needed.
Next, you should find your policy number. Your policy number is a way the auto insurance company can identify you without using your name. This lessens confusion as there is typically more than one client sharing the same first and last names. A policy number can include numbers and letters together, or just numbers. You will need to know your policy number any time you want to contact the insurance company. You can also find your policy number on the insurance card.
Information regarding the coverage you have purchased is also included in the declarations page. The coverage you purchased will include the minimal requirements provided by your state, as well as any additional coverage options you felt the need to purchase. Bodily injury liability, property damage liability, personal injury protection, and uninsured motorist bodily injury may be some of the coverage options you purchased that will be listed on the declarations page. Read more about automobile premiums and policies in Auto Car Insurance Premiums section of author’s site.
The cost of each coverage you purchase for your auto insurance policy will also be listed on this page. The price of your policy is determined by individual factors, including the cost of coverage you added to your policy. If you carry additional coverage options past the state’s requirements, you can look at these “extra” options and decide if they fit into your budget, or if you can add more coverage for added protection.
Your deductible amounts may also be listed in the declarations page. A deductible amount is the amount of money you are willing to pay, out-of-pocket, when you make a claim to the auto insurance company. Any time you file a claim and expect the insurer to cover an accident-related cost, the insurer requires you to pay upfront a deductible. This amount can range from $250, to $1,000 or higher. The lower deductible you choose for your policy, the more expensive your policy premium will be.
Look for the policy periods on the declarations page to find out when your coverage begins and when it ends. You should also be aware that you have the option with the insurer to automatically renew your policy when it expires. This helps to avoid any time period of not carrying auto insurance, known as a policy lapse. It is illegal to drive a vehicle without proper auto insurance so it is vital that the policy always be in effect.
You will also notice your information, or the policyholder’s information, listed on the declarations page. Your name, address, and phone number will be listed on the page. It will also have information regarding the vehicle(s) you have insured with the company, such as the year, make and model of each vehicle. Always keep this information up-to-date with the auto insurance company so they can contact you easily with any questions they have or information they need.
You may think the declarations page is just one more nagging piece of paperwork, but in actuality it is the most important piece of paper that you have for your auto insurance. You will need to review your declarations page every time your policy renews to make sure no coverage was accidentally dropped or so you know your information is correct. Don’t disregard your declarations page as it comes in the mail or think of it as worthless because you think you already know what coverage is on your auto insurance policy.

Save Your Money – Protect Your Insured Car
Filed Under Insurance | Comments Off
There are a number of ways in which you can protect your car from being targeted unnecessarily by joy riders and thieves. Here are 8 tips that we have compiled, they may seem obvious but it is often little mistakes than can lead to great expense and heartache.
Like the day you forget to lock the boot, or the time you left the car running while you nipped to the cash machine.
Take a look at our list of how to keep your car as safe as you can.
When you park your car in a car park that requires a ticket in order to exit, make sure you take the ticket with you.
Do not leave any possessions on display; when you leave valuables or possessions in your car make sure you put them in the boot and lock it. If you do not have room in the boot try to hide any valuables under the seats. Mobiles, cigarettes, CD’s and bags are all prime targets for thieves.
Always try and park in a well-lit and public place, or in a car park that has a security guard or cameras in order to deter thieves and joy riders.
Always double-check that you have shut all the windows including the sunroof, as it is easy for a thief to get in by using the sunroof. Finally, double check that you have locked all the doors, and the boot before leaving your vehicle.
Never leave your keys in the ignition, even for a moment while you pop into a shop or to the cash machine. It only takes 3 seconds for a thief to get in and drive off.
Have the registration number of your car etched into every window. This will discourage thieves, as it increases their workload.
Look into getting a good steering wheel lock and an alarm this acts as a deterrent as it will delay a potential thief. Also, many, insurance companies will give discounts on your premium if you have a quality security device fitted.
If you park your car in a driveway at night, it may be a good idea to invest in some good gates or a removable bollard.
